My Students

It is so important to thank anyone and everyone who helps educate our children. Students are successful because teaching is a team effort. Families and communities are so important to our kids. We are one of two city middle schools in our district and our kids are very energetic and creative.

Growing up in town can be very diverse and my students represent great diversity in language, culture, and their life skills.

My classroom sees 142 science students every single day, I have many students who speak more than one language, a range of readers from 2nd grade to high school, and for many of my students this is only their second true year of science. My classes together are 32 % ELL and IEP's and our school is 70% free and reduced lunch.

With all these challenges having a variety of ways to introduce science concepts which are non-concrete and vocabulary that is based in Latin is also a challenge. My students are working on literacy through all of their courses and enjoying Project Based Learning activities. Thank all of you again and we will see you around town!

My Project

Many students are asked to sit for hours in a day, standing is essential movement for many students and people. Students who feel the need to move will get up in the middle of instruction to throw away imaginary trash or sharpen a pencil that is still sharp just to get up. Tall tables allow students to move from side to side.

Being in middle school also can mean some really tall kids, standing and work through an assignment seems more grown up and allows these students to focus.

Trapezoid tables can be arranged together or moved around the room for differentiantion and better grouping. Standing is okay and very beneficial for some of us.
